The AI Overview correction

When Google shows an AI Overview above the results, click-through rate falls by roughly half. Most tools still use a clean-SERP curve and overstate traffic on those keywords. We don't.

Built from public data

Not a black box — here’s exactly how the numbers are made

  • Ranking data comes from public search results — anyone can see which pages rank for a given keyword.
  • Click-through-rate curves are published, position-by-position benchmarks, not guesses.
  • Every estimate is adjusted down when an AI Overview sits above the organic results.
  • Every figure carries a confidence badge based on how much data backs it.
